ASABA/Nigeria: The Delta State Attorney-General and Commissioner for Justice, Mr. Ekemejero Ohwovoriole, SAN, has emphasized the significance of the annual Nigerian Bar Association (NBA) Conference as a crucial gathering for legal professionals to review their achievements, address challenges, and stay updated on emerging issues within the legal profession.
Ohwovoriole made these remarks during a special event organized by the Delta State Ministry of Justice for lawyers of Delta State origin who attended the 2024 NBA Conference held at the Tafawa Balewa Square in Lagos. The Attorney-General, who was represented by the Director of Law Review, Research, and Publications, Mr. Ijeoma Adigwe, highlighted the importance of the conference’s theme, “Pressing Forward,” in light of the numerous challenges facing the country, including insecurity, economic instability, and political issues.
He noted that while these challenges are significant, they are not unique to Nigeria but are part of a broader global context. Ohwovoriole stressed the importance of resilience and the need for Nigerians to continue moving forward despite these obstacles.
The Attorney-General also underscored the purpose of the gathering, which was to bring together lawyers from Delta State to foster camaraderie and strengthen professional ties. He reiterated that the substantial participation of Delta State lawyers at the conference was a testament to his commitment to providing effective leadership within the Ministry of Justice.
In his remarks, Ohwovoriole praised the newly elected NBA President, describing him as a focused and articulate leader who is poised to steer the Nigerian Bar Association to greater heights. He expressed confidence that under the new leadership, the NBA would continue to play a pivotal role in addressing the legal challenges facing the nation and advancing the rule of law.
